What is Beyblade X App Games?


Beyblade X App games offer a fast-paced, physics-driven top-battling experience that translates the excitement of spinning top duels into immersive mobile gameplay. Players launch customized Beyblades into 3D arenas where momentum, angle, and strategic bursts determine which top dominates. The core loop emphasizes quick matches, tactical timing, and reactive control during intense exchanges, rewarding players who master spin stabilization and collision dynamics. Visual feedback and particle effects amplify the sensation of impact while dynamic camera angles emphasize pivotal hits and stadium rebounds. Audio design complements action with crisp metallic clinks, engine hums, and energetic musical cues that heighten tension during close finishes. Learning curves vary by playstyle; newcomers appreciate accessible controls and clear tutorial challenges while experienced duelists explore advanced techniques like layer synergy and tip optimization. Matches can end by forcing an opponent out of the ring, achieving a burst finish, or outspinning a rival, each outcome reflecting different strategic approaches and risk-reward calculations. What are the different Beyblade types and their advantages?

There are three main Beyblade types: Attack, Defense, and Stamina. Attack types are strong in offensive maneuvers, Defense types withstand hits better, and Stamina types last longer in battles. Choose based on your strategy.
